DISCOVER THE HUGE EXPERTISE CONTAINED WITHIN THE WEB PROVIDERS HANDBOOK, COVERING ALL ELEMENTS OF INTERACTION PROCEDURES

Discover The Huge Expertise Contained Within The Web Providers Handbook, Covering All Elements Of Interaction Procedures

Discover The Huge Expertise Contained Within The Web Providers Handbook, Covering All Elements Of Interaction Procedures

Blog Article

Authored By-Cotton Brewer

Discover the utmost Web Providers Manual for all your requirements. Discover communication procedures, core concepts of SOAP and remainder, and finest techniques for seamless execution. Discover the keys to understanding internet solutions, from understanding the essentials to applying scalable style. https://www.htmlgoodies.com/seo/best-social-media-optimization-tips-for-2021/ of making protected systems and maximizing for future growth. Unlock the power of web solutions within your reaches.

Review of Internet Providers



If you've ever before questioned what web services are and how they work, this introduction is the best location to start. Web services are a means for different applications to communicate with each other online. They permit smooth combination of systems, making it much easier to share information and capabilities.

Among the crucial elements of internet services is their use typical methods like HTTP and XML to help with interaction. This standardization ensures that various systems can comprehend and engage with each other successfully. Internet services can be categorized right into 2 primary kinds: SOAP (Simple Things Gain Access To Method) and Remainder (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while remainder relies on conventional HTTP approaches like GET, PUBLISH, PUT, and erase. Both have their staminas and are utilized in numerous situations based on demands.

Trick Principles and Technologies



Checking out the foundational concepts and innovations of internet services is vital for recognizing their capability and application in modern-day systems. When delving into the essential concepts and innovations of internet solutions, you open the door to a globe of interconnected opportunities. Below are some essential elements to understand:

- ** SOAP (Simple Things Gain Access To Method) **: This method defines the structure of messages traded in between web services.
- ** WSDL (Web Services Description Language) **: WSDL is made use of to define the functionalities supplied by a web solution.
- ** REST (Representational State Transfer) **: An architectural style that utilizes typical HTTP techniques for interaction between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ical function in data exchange between web services as a result of its convenience and readability.

Comprehending these core principles and modern technologies will lay a strong structure for your journey into the world of web services.

Best Practices for Execution



To guarantee successful implementation of internet solutions, focus on adherence to ideal methods. Begin by completely recording your web service APIs, consisting of clear summaries of endpoints, criteria, and expected reactions. Consistent naming conventions and versioning of APIs are critical for maintainability. When making your internet services, follow the concepts of REST to develop a scalable and adaptable design. Carry out appropriate authentication and authorization mechanisms to safeguard your services, such as OAuth or API secrets.

search engine optimisation marketing is important in guaranteeing the integrity of your web services. Establish thorough test cases that cover numerous situations, including positive and unfavorable testing. Constant combination and automated testing can aid capture concerns early in the advancement procedure. Screen your internet solutions in real-time to identify efficiency traffic jams and possible failings. Logging and error handling are vital for identifying concerns and troubleshooting issues properly.



Last but not least, consider the scalability of your internet services deliberately for future development. Execute caching systems and load balancing to deal with increased website traffic. Frequently evaluation and maximize your code for effectiveness. By following these finest techniques, you can streamline the execution of internet services and ensure their success.

Conclusion

Congratulations! You have actually just opened the secret to understanding web solutions. By recognizing the key principles and modern technologies, and executing ideal methods, you're well on your way to ending up being a web services specialist.

Keep checking out and trying out what you have actually discovered to continue broadening your understanding and abilities in this interesting area.

The globe of internet solutions is now within your reaches, prepared for you to check out and conquer. Delight in the trip!